Closed Bug 1278646 Opened 8 years ago Closed 8 years ago

mozillians.org account creation is broken - same behavior on firefox and chrome

Categories

(Participation Infrastructure :: Phonebook, defect)

defect
Not set
major

Tracking

(Not tracked)

RESOLVED INVALID

People

(Reporter: supnah, Unassigned)

Details

Attachments

(1 file)

mozillians.org requires you to select a country, but does not show the form for that selection, effectively breaking account creation. same thing seen on firefox and chrome. 

getting this error in console: Content Security Policy: The page's settings blocked the loading of a resource at https://d3ijcis4e2ziok.cloudfront.net/tpc-check.html ("default-src https://mozillians.org https://*.mapbox.com https://*.persona.org").
Update: Looks like this is about profile creation rather than actual registration.
Moving to correct product/component.
Group: mozilla-reps-admins
Component: Community IT Requests → Phonebook
Product: Mozilla Reps → Participation Infrastructure
Target Milestone: --- → next
Version: unspecified → 2016-12.6
Target Milestone: next → ---
Version: 2016-12.6 → other
Thanks, kinger. Wasn't sure which component was correct for this.
Thanks for reporting that :supnah

I don't thing that this CSP error is affecting the profile creation.
In order to create a new profile you need to submit your location information. To do that you can either search for a city in the form search form or click in the map. Then the form below gets auto-populated. Just a clarification here, the form below is there just to select the privacy of your location.

Could you please provide some more debugging information?

* What happens when you click a place in the map?
* What happens when you search for a location in the map?

FYI our automated tests show that profile registration/edit works OK. I also tried to edit my profile location and works as expected.
Flags: needinfo?(bcohen)
Hm - you're right. I was just confused by the UI. I thought the map was just a visual and that there were drop-down fields for location below that were not rendering. I guess if no one else has this problem then it's just me.
Flags: needinfo?(bcohen)
I also get that this UI/UX might be confusing and we should revisit at some point. Closing this PR for now as the UX issue is outside of the scope of the initial bug.

Thanks for the feedback!
Status: NEW → RESOLVED
Closed: 8 years ago
Resolution: --- → INVALID
You need to log in before you can comment on or make changes to this bug.

Attachment

General

Created:
Updated:
Size: